S. Albert Camacho is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Molecular Biology and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, S. Albert Camacho has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 840 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 10 papers in Molecular Biology and 9 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in S. Albert Camacho's work include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(8 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(8 papers) and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(6 papers). S. Albert Camacho is often cited by papers focused on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(8 papers),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(8 papers) and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(6 papers). S. Albert Camacho collaborates with scholars based in United States, Japan and Australia. S. Albert Camacho's co-authors include Michael W. Weiner, Vincent M. Figueredo, Ralf P. Brandes, Anthony J. Baker, Joop H.M. Schreur, Barry M. Massie, Jessica Halow, Rong Tian, Joanne S. Ingwall and Kevin Chang and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Journal of Clinical Investigation and Journal of the American College of Cardiology.
